Walrus is a decentralized data storage protocol built to support the growing needs of Web3 applications that handle large and complex data. Instead of relying on centralized servers, Walrus distributes data across independent nodes, giving users stronger control, better resilience, and improved long term availability.

One of Walrus’s core ideas is keeping heavy data off chain while still making it verifiable on chain. This design helps blockchains stay efficient and low cost, while applications can securely reference external data without compromising trust or integrity.

To ensure reliability, Walrus uses advanced techniques such as erasure coding and data fragmentation. Files are broken into smaller pieces and stored across multiple nodes. Even if some nodes fail or leave the network, the data remains recoverable, which makes the system highly fault tolerant.

Walrus is well suited for use cases like NFTs, gaming assets, decentralized social platforms, and AI related datasets. These areas demand scalable storage that remains accessible over time, something traditional blockchains struggle to provide on their own.

The protocol also includes economic incentives for storage providers. Node operators are rewarded for correctly storing and serving data, while cryptographic verification ensures accountability without centralized control.

By solving the problem of scalable and decentralized data storage, Walrus plays a key role in strengthening Web3 infrastructure. It enables developers to build richer applications without sacrificing decentralization, security, or performance.#walrus
